In this paper, we present a date spotting based information retrieval system for natural scene image and video frames where text appears with complex backgrounds. Text retrieval in such scene/video frames is difficult because of blur, low resolution, background noise, etc. In our proposed framework, a line based date spotting approach using Hidden Markov Model is used to detect the date information...
Use of multiple scripts for information communication through various media is quite common in a multilingual country. Optical character recognition of such document images or videos assists in indexing them for effective information retrieval. Hence, script identification from multi-lingual documents/images is a necessary step for selecting the appropriate OCR, due the absence of a single OCR system...
Script identification is an essential step for the efficient use of the appropriate OCR in multilingual document images. There are various techniques available for script identification from printed and handwritten document images, but script identification from video frames has not been explored much. This paper presents a study of some pre-processing techniques and features for word-wise script...
This paper presents a two-stage method for multi-oriented video character segmentation. Words segmented from video text lines are considered for character segmentation in the present work. Words can contain isolated or non-touching characters, as well as touching characters. Therefore, the character segmentation problem can be viewed as a two stage problem. In the first stage, text cluster is identified...
Word segmentation has become a research topic to improve OCR accuracy for video text recognition, because a video text line suffers from arbitrary orientation, complex background and low resolution. Therefore, for word segmentation from arbitrarily-oriented video text lines, in this paper, we extract four new gradient directional features for each Canny edge pixel of the input text line image to produce...
There are many video images where hand written text may appear. Therefore handwritten scene text detection in video is essential and useful for many applications for efficient indexing, retrieval etc. Also there are many video frames where text line may be multi-oriented in nature. To the best of our knowledge there is no work on handwritten text detection in video, which is multi-oriented in nature...
